Jewel Ponferada or Jewel Ponferrada (born July 8, 1988) is a Filipino professional basketball player for the Rain or Shine Elasto Painters of the Philippine Basketball Association (PBA). He was selected 13th overall in the 2012 PBA draft by the Mixers.[1]

On August 16, 2015, Ponferada and a 2015 second round pick (who later turned out to be Simon Enciso) was traded by GlobalPort Batang Pier to the Rain or Shine Elasto Painters in exchange for Jervy Cruz.[2]
